What's Happening?
Alexa 'Lexi' Bullis, a snowboarder from Wisconsin, is working towards her Olympic ambitions by self-funding her journey. Bullis is creatively financing her training and competition expenses by selling
suncatchers and other merchandise. Her determination and entrepreneurial spirit highlight the challenges faced by athletes who lack traditional sponsorships or financial backing. Bullis's story is a testament to her commitment to achieving her goals and represents the broader struggles of athletes pursuing their dreams without significant financial support.
